A marble is a small, round, hard stone that is used in a variety of construction and decorative applications. The volume of a marble is the amount of space that the marble occupies. The volume of a marble is typically measured in cubic centimeters (cc).

There are a number of different methods that can be used to determine the volume of a marble. One common method is to use a graduated cylinder. This involves filling a cylinder with water and then submerging the marble in the water. The amount of water that is displaced by the marble is then used to determine the volume of the marble.

Another common method for determining the volume of a marble is to weigh the marble and then divide the weight by the density of the marble. The density of a marble is typically around 2.7 g/cc.

The volume of a marble can also be estimated by its size. A small marble is typically around 1 cc in volume, while a large marble can be up to 8 cc in volume.

No matter which method is used, the volume of a marble is an important measurement. The volume of a marble is used to determine the size of the marble and also the weight of the marble.

What is the physical origin of marble?

Marble is a rock resulting from metamorphism of sedimentary carbonate rocks, most commonly limestone or dolomite rock. Metamorphism causes variable recrystallization of the original carbonate mineral grains. The resulting marble rock is typically composed of an interlocking mosaic of carbonate crystals.
